Output 23bf3e58059e31ee8460a19dc736dc769300e3fa83cba892e883149df5d54a2c:1

value
478105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d2994c6ed9595c080aab5ff412b0cd51855792e OP_EQUAL
address
34MDLDWbPTYosUrHDE69Rg7GpMswbhB2uq
transaction
23bf3e58059e31ee8460a19dc736dc769300e3fa83cba892e883149df5d54a2c
spent
true